Récupérer dollar get dans formulaire...
Résolu
Jean_2
Messages postés
245
Statut
Membre
-
Jean_2 Messages postés 245 Statut Membre -
Jean_2 Messages postés 245 Statut Membre -
Bonjour à vous,
Ma démarche :
1/ sur ma page avant.php, j'ai fait un lien :
<?php echo '<a href="maintenant.php?ma_variable=' . $donnees['valeur_ma_variable'] . '">'; ?>lien vers maintenant valeur_ma_variable</a>
2/ Sur ma page maintenant.php, je récupère bien valeur_ma_variable :
<?php echo $_GET['valeur_ma_variable']; ?>
3/ Sur cette meme page, je veux faire un formulaire.
Comment y stocker valeur_ma_variable par un champ caché ?
<input type="hidden" name="ma_variable" value="mon problème" />
merci de votre aide...
Ma démarche :
1/ sur ma page avant.php, j'ai fait un lien :
<?php echo '<a href="maintenant.php?ma_variable=' . $donnees['valeur_ma_variable'] . '">'; ?>lien vers maintenant valeur_ma_variable</a>
2/ Sur ma page maintenant.php, je récupère bien valeur_ma_variable :
<?php echo $_GET['valeur_ma_variable']; ?>
3/ Sur cette meme page, je veux faire un formulaire.
Comment y stocker valeur_ma_variable par un champ caché ?
<input type="hidden" name="ma_variable" value="mon problème" />
merci de votre aide...
Configuration: Windows XP Firefox 2.0.0.7
5 réponses
-
Bonjour,
$variable = $_GET['valeur_ma_variable'];
<input name="ma_variable" type="hidden" value="<?= $variable ?>" />
++ -
en fait, on est pas loin de la solution, mais là, je récupère comme valeur la chaine de caractères <?= $variable ?>
à la place de m'afficher ce que ça vaut, ça m'affiche <?= $variable ?>
...
merci déjà pour ce début.
quelqu'un peut-il compléter ??? -
Bonjour,
<?= $variable ?> est 'une version courte de echo(), si ça march pas ça vient surement du fait que la la directive short_open_tag n'est pas activée...
tente ça ->
$variable = $_GET['valeur_ma_variable'];
<input name="ma_variable" type="hidden" value="<?php echo $variable; ?>" />
++ -
Bonjour,
on va y arriver :()
Sur le lien lien page avant.php:
<?php echo '<a href="maintenant.php?ma_variable=' . stripslashes($donnees['valeur_ma_variable']) . '">'; ?>lien vers maintenant valeur_ma_variable</a> -
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re question -
nickel merci
récapitulatif :
1/ lien sur avant.php :
<?php echo '<a href="maintenant.php?ma_variable=' . stripslashes($donnees['valeur_ma_variable']) . '">'; ?>lien vers maintenant valeur_ma_variable</a>
2/ maintenant.php :
$variable = $_GET['valeur_ma_variable'];
et dans le formulaire :
<input name="ma_variable" type="hidden" value="<?php echo $variable; ?>" />